    UDON WANT TO MISS OUT ON ZARU | my first visit was during their soft opening a few years ago so I…read moreventured in again after they received their Michelin Bib Gourmand accolade to see how they've changed, aside from the slight price markup in one year. Of the zensai (appetizers), I've tried the Tatsuta-Age, which was pretty tasty. Hot and crispy with good flavor. The udon is also top notch. They make it in house. Perfect chewy texture, what Taiwanese would call "QQ" I realized after my second visit that I still have not tried an udon with hot broth. I've tried the Spicy Miso Tan-Tan Udon, which was quite tasty, although a little on the richer/heavier side. I have also tried the Mentaiko Tsukimi Udon which was refreshing in the cold broth. I paired it with an add-on of sliced beef, which was delicious, they serve it on the side so you can add to whatever dish on your own. What I wouldn't recommend... The Viet Coffee with sesame foam and crushed sesame seeds was hard to drink. I loved the initial flavors but the foam got a little greasy and clumpy when mixed with the crushed sesame seeds, particularly toward the second half of the coffee. I wouldn't order it again. I would be interested to see any updates they've made recently but with so many new restaurants on Mills, I may choose those first.
